Department of Economics

The origin of the Department of Economics can be traced back to the year 1919 when a Chair in Economics was established at the Punjab University with a view to promote higher studies in the subject. Advice of many famous economists was sought for formulating a suitable curriculum for the Punjab University. These economists included E.C. Gonver, S.G. Champman, Sidney Webb and Mrs. Webb, Alfred Marshall, A.L. Bowley and J.M. Keynes.
